Volunteer Opportunities

Administration Team

Administration Support Workers - to assist the office manager in the day to day running of the office. Needed for half a day per week or more

* Donations Coordinator (material goods only, not money) - Responding to the needs of the Centre and clients, seek donations of material goods; arrange for the donated items to be passed on to clients; respond to offers of donations; maintain donations and needs register.

Community Education Team

Coordinator/s - to maintain the contact list of speakers; maintain the speakers' kit; respond to requests for speakers

Community Education Researcher - to maintain and develop the community education resources and brochures

Events/Recreation Team

Events Team Coordinator - organise volunteers and clients to help with specific social events or fundraising activities; oversee the preparation and running of these events; support the events team

Health Network

 Nurses - to help coordinate the health network, see asylum seekers needing medical care and provide referrals to volunteer health specialists.

Hospitality Team

Reconciliation Project Worker - To facilitate relationships between Indigenous people of Windsor and asylum seekers. To develop ways of acknowledging Indigenous custodianship of the land on which the RCSC is located. To explore possibilities for Indigenous Australians welcoming asylum seekers to their country.

Hospitality Workers - to create a welcoming environment in the Centre; welcome and spend time with asylum seekers; help with meals at the Centre; ensure that the Centre is kept clean and tidy

Human Resources Team

 Volunteer/HR Coordinator - ensure that recruiting, training and support for volunteers is effective and continue to develop processes and structures. Help to identify volunteer roles required within the Centre.

Volunteer Supporters - to talk with volunteers on a regular basis for support and feedback; to organise volunteer teambuilding and recreational activities

IT Support Team

* Technical Assistants - Needed for half a day a fortnight or more.
- recycle old PCs for asylum seekers to use. 
- maintain the local area network and PCs at the RCSC.

Tutors - to assist asylum seekers with basic computer use (especially Internet).

Public Relations and Fundraising

 Fundraisers - Seek funding for the Centre's operations and for specific projects. Fundraisers may seek funding through grants, donations, social enterprises or other methods, depending upon their interests and skills.

Community Education Fundraiser - to develop fundraising strategies and materials to be incorporated into community education processes.

Writer - to write articles & to research and edit monthly newsletters.

PR & Marketing - to write press releases, campaigns and develop marketing plans.

Scattered People Music Group

* Stall Workers - people willing to assist with information/sales stalls at markets/events for half a day per month.

Networkers - Make contact with groups around the world that may be interested in reselling the Scattered People CD as a fundraiser for their own group. The Internet will be a major tool in this work.

Client Support Team

Employment Resource Worker - to assist those asylum seekers who have work permission to find work. Role may include assistance in writing resumes, coaching on job interview techniques and networking with potential employers.

Linkup Coordinator - to coordinate the matching of volunteers and asylum seekers. Linkup provides settlement support and friendship to asylum seekers.

Network Liaison - to collaborate with external asylum seeker support groups, to support these groups and ensure that they are well networked with the Centre.

* Accommodation Facilitator - to maintain the register of available accommodation and seek out new offers from our friends and supporters; to maintain register of asylum seekers in need of accommodation and connect them with appropriate offers. 

English as a Second Language (ESL) Team

ESL Team Coordinators - to match volunteer English tutors with asylum seekers and oversee the development of teaching resources.

ESL Tutors - to provide regualr English language tutoring to individual asylum seekers requiring assistance
